What is Extended-release Levetiracetam?
What is Extended-release Levetiracetam? Side Effects 3 Views • 5 months ago

Heidi Barnes Heller, DVM, DACVIM (Neurology), clinical associate professor of neurology/neurosurgery at the University of Wisconsin-Madison School of Veterinary Medicine, conducted a study on the efficacy of extended release levetiracetam in cats. Here, she explains how the drug works.

"Extended-release are the ones that we give as a pill they are formulated by pharmaceutical companies into a certain formulation that allows them to have extended release properties. They're taken orally but they are extended release because they are more slowly released into the body, in theory, thus allowing you to provide a lower dosing frequency—so the interval between dosing is less.

So going from a standard release, which is not extended release, that's 3 times a day dosing, we've been able to go down to once a day dosing use an extended release pill in cats for this particular drug, which is called levetiracetam. It is a pre formulated drug made by the pharmaceutical company, if you modify it, break it, chew it, crush it, you ruin or disrupt the extended release. So you have to be careful how you handle those pills. That also means that there's only several sizes made and a cat is wee tiny, so up until this point, we really haven't used extended release for cats because they oftentimes don't fit the dosing size for that particular milligram.

And so for example, we'll use extended release levetiracetam in cats and the dose they should be taking for an average or maybe slightly large, 5 kilogram cat would be something in the range of 50 to 60 milligrams three times a day, and so that's about 20 milligrams per kilogram is the dose that we use. To use extended release they're getting about a 100 milligrams per kilogram, which is 500 milligrams per dose, so a significantly higher dose but it extends out how its released and so you don't have as much of a worry about toxicity, at least in our studies."

Benefits and Side Effects of Using Letrozole to Get Pregnant in Women
Benefits and Side Effects of Using Letrozole to Get Pregnant in Women Side Effects 3 Views • 5 months ago

Book your appointment now: https://myfertilitycloud.com/book-appointment

In recent years, Letrozole has gained popularity as a potential treatment option for women seeking to get pregnant. Letrozole, also known by its brand name Femara, is a medication primarily used in the treatment of breast cancer. However, it has shown promising results in the field of reproductive medicine, particularly in cases involving infertility. This video aims to explore the benefits and side effects associated with using Letrozole to achieve pregnancy in women.

Methotrexate Mechanism and Side Effects
Methotrexate Mechanism and Side Effects Side Effects 3 Views • 5 months ago

Methotrexate is a medication used to treat a variety of medical conditions, primarily autoimmune diseases and certain types of cancer. It is a versatile drug with a wide range of applications, and it can be taken orally, injected into a muscle, or given intravenously, depending on the condition being treated.

Here are some key uses and information about methotrexate:

1. Cancer Treatment: Methotrexate is commonly used in the treatment of certain types of cancer, including leukemia, lymphoma, and gestational trophoblastic neoplasia. It works by interfering with the growth of cancer cells.

2. Rheumatoid Arthritis: Methotrexate is a cornerstone medication for the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is, an autoimmune disease that causes joint inflammation and pain. It helps reduce joint damage and control symptoms.

3. Psoriasis: This drug can also be used to treat severe psoriasis, a chronic skin condition characterized by red, scaly patches. Methotrexate helps to slow the growth of skin cells and reduce inflammation.

4. Inflammatory Bowel Disease (IBD): Methotrexate may be prescribed for individuals with Crohn's disease or ulcerative colitis, two forms of IBD, when other treatments have been ineffective.

5. Ectopic Pregnancy: In some cases of ectopic pregnancy (when a fertilized egg implants outside the uterus), methotrexate can be used to terminate the pregnancy to prevent life-threatening complications.

6. Dosage: The dosage of methotrexate varies depending on the condition being treated and the individual's response. It is usually taken once a week. It's crucial to follow the prescribed dosage and schedule carefully.

7. Side Effects: Methotrexate can cause a range of side effects, including nausea, vomiting, fatigue, mouth sores, and liver abnormalities. Regular monitoring of liver function and blood cell counts is necessary while on this medication.

8. Contraindications: Methotrexate is not suitable for everyone. It should be avoided during pregnancy, as it can cause birth defects. People with certain medical conditions, such as severe liver or kidney disease, may not be candidates for this medication.

9. Interaction with Other Medications: Methotrexate can interact with other drugs, including some antibiotics and n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). It's important to inform your healthcare provider of all medications you are taking to avoid potential interactions.

10. Folate Supplementation: To mitigate some of the side effects of methotrexate, such as mouth sores and nausea, folate (a B vitamin) supplements are often prescribed. These supplements help counteract the effects of methotrexate on normal, healthy cells.

11. Regular Monitoring: When taking methotrexate, regular blood tests are essential to monitor your liver function, blood cell counts, and overall health.

Methotrexate is a potent medication with the potential for both significant benefits and side effects. It should only be used under the supervision of a qualified healthcare professional who can carefully monitor its effects and adjust the treatment plan as needed. Patients prescribed methotrexate should also receive counseling on its potential risks and benefits.

Doctors are to Blame for Outlandish Drug Prices!
Doctors are to Blame for Outlandish Drug Prices! Side Effects 3 Views • 5 months ago

In most commodity markets, increasing competition drives the price of resources down to the benefit of consumers, but in the pharmaceutical market for MS drugs, something insidious is happening. In 1993, the first MS disease modifying therapy came onto the market (Betaseron©), but now there are twenty-two FDA-approved drugs. Despite this plethora of options from several manufacturers, the prices are climbing rapidly toward an absurd $100,000 per year. This video argues that doctors are largely to blame for this phenomenon.

leflunomide is a more potent inhibitor of mitochondrial respiration than teriflunomide (isolated liver mitochondria in rats)
https://cmsc.confex.com/cmsc/2....013/webprogram/Paper (Poster at CMSC by SANOFI!)

With Aubagio, “Elevations above 3 times the upper limit of normal occurred in 6%” https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/books/NBK548525/


With Arava, “An increase in ALT greater than or equal to three times the ULN was observed in 3.8%” https://www.accessdata.fda.gov..../drugsatfda_docs/lab

Teriflunomide exposure after a single 20 mg dose of leflunomide was about 70% of that after a single 20 mg dose of teriflunomide: https://www.ema.europa.eu/en/d....ocuments/assessment-

Article examining regulatory agencies and Arava vs. Aubagio: https://www.nzma.org.nz/journa....l-articles/the-cost-

Teriflunomide (AUBAGIO). Multiple sclerosis: just a metabolite of leflunomide: https://p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/25897452/

From Leflunomide to Teriflunomide: Drug Development and Immuno-suppressive Oral Drugs in the Treatment of Multiple Sclerosis: https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/p....mc/articles/PMC56520
